Comprehensive Guide to Dental Claim
What is the Dental Claim Form?
The Dental Claim Form is utilized by patients to facilitate the submission of claims for dental treatments to insurance providers such as Compass Underwriting Ltd. This essential document is designed to ensure that all necessary information is accurately captured for efficient claim processing.
The purpose of the Dental Claim Form is to provide a standardized way for patients to claim reimbursement for their dental expenses. It requires key details about the claimant, the policyholder, and the specific dental treatments rendered to facilitate the claims process.
Completing the form requires various pieces of information, including personal data, treatment specifics, and original receipts for the services provided.

When and How to Submit the Dental Claim Form
Submitting the Dental Claim Form must occur within specific timelines to ensure reimbursement. Claims should be submitted within 30 days of receiving dental treatment to prevent delays.
There are several methods for submitting the completed form:
-
By mail
-
By fax
-
By email
It is crucial to attach original receipts and any other relevant documentation when submitting the claim.

Common Errors to Avoid When Filling Out the Dental Claim Form
To prevent delays in the claims process, users should be aware of common mistakes when filling out the Dental Claim Form. These include:
-
Incorrect or incomplete personal information.
-
Missing treatment details or signatures from the dentist.
-
Failing to attach original receipts, which are essential for processing the claim.
Errors can lead to prolonged processing times and potential denials, so careful attention to detail is advised.

Who is eligible to use the Dental Claim Form?
The Dental Claim Form can be used by any patient who has received dental treatment covered by their insurance policy through Compass Underwriting Ltd.
What is the deadline for submitting the Dental Claim Form?
The completed Dental Claim Form must be submitted within 30 days of receiving dental treatment to ensure timely processing and reimbursement.
How do I submit the Dental Claim Form?
You can submit the Dental Claim Form by mailing it to the appropriate address specified by Compass Underwriting Ltd. Alternatively, some users can submit directly online via pdfFiller.
What supporting documents are required with the Dental Claim Form?
You must include original receipts for the dental treatment, along with the completed Dental Claim Form. Ensure all documents are legible and properly attached.
What are common mistakes to avoid when filling out the Dental Claim Form?
Common mistakes include missing signatures, incomplete fields, and failing to attach the necessary receipts. Double-checking all entries and required documents helps prevent these errors.
How long does it take to process the Dental Claim Form?
Processing times can vary but typically take a few weeks after receipt. Check with Compass Underwriting Ltd for specific timeline information and any potential delays.
Can I edit the Dental Claim Form after submitting it?
Once submitted, you generally cannot edit the Dental Claim Form. If changes are needed, you may have to contact Compass Underwriting Ltd for guidance.
